Dampier Resurrected, Installation view, 2025
Spirulina, salt, peat, bog water, river silt, acrylic medium, rubbing alcohol, hessian scrim, field recordings.
An installation of encrusted prints of ancient algae specimens from the Oxford Herbarium that I revived in the peat fens of the Lye Valley and hung up to dry once again. The space was filled by scent of decomposing plant matter, to create an encounter between the fen and the gallery. This audiovisual installation was accompanied by field recordings from a walk through the fen, logging the soaking process and changing density of the ground through sonic traces.
